What is an Ethiopian Gemstone Price List?

An Ethiopian gemstone price list serves as a vital reference tool for anyone looking to buy, sell, or invest in gemstones originating from Ethiopia. Ethiopia is renowned for its diverse and high-quality gemstone production, particularly its unique opals, which often exhibit a spectacular play of color. However, the term also encompasses other precious and semi-precious stones like sapphires, emeralds, amethysts, garnets, and tourmalines. A comprehensive price list for these gems in the United States, specifically for the Oakland market, would detail the estimated cost per carat for various types of stones, categorized by their specific attributes. These attributes typically include the gemstone’s variety, color intensity and hue, clarity (inclusions and blemishes), cut quality, carat weight, and any treatments applied. Understanding these elements is key to deciphering the figures presented. For instance, a high-grade Ethiopian opal with vibrant, dominant red and green flashes might command significantly more than a similar-sized stone with more subdued or predominantly blue coloration. Factors Influencing Ethiopian Gemstone Prices

Several critical factors dictate the price of Ethiopian gemstones. Rarity is paramount; stones found in limited quantities or specific geological locations often fetch higher prices. The quality of the cut significantly impacts brilliance and perceived value. A well-cut gemstone maximizes light reflection, enhancing its sparkle and beauty, thus increasing its price. Clarity, referring to the presence or absence of internal inclusions and external blemishes, is another major determinant. Gemstones with fewer and less noticeable imperfections are more valuable. Color is arguably the most crucial factor for many gemstones, especially opals. The intensity, saturation, and evenness of color, along with the presence of a colorful ‘play-of-color’ in opals, directly influence their market value. Carat weight also plays a role, with prices generally increasing exponentially as weight increases, though finding larger, high-quality stones becomes rarer. Types of Ethiopian Gemstones and Their Value

Ethiopia is a treasure trove of diverse gemstones, each with its unique characteristics and market value. Understanding these varieties is essential for anyone seeking an accurate Ethiopian gemstone price list. The most famous of these is the Ethiopian Opal, particularly the Welo opal, celebrated for its dramatic color play and often displaying a mesmerizing range of flashes, including reds, oranges, greens, and blues. These opals can range from a few dollars per carat for cabochon-grade material with less intense play-of-color to hundreds or even thousands of dollars per carat for exceptionally vibrant and rare specimens, especially those exhibiting a strong red or orange base with vivid flashes. Beyond opals, Ethiopia is a significant source of Sapphires. Ethiopian sapphires are known for their beautiful blue hues, though they can also occur in other colors like pink and yellow. High-quality blue sapphires from Ethiopia can rival those from more traditional sources, with prices varying widely based on color saturation, clarity, and size, often ranging from $500 to $3,000+ per carat for fine quality stones in the United States market. Amethysts, known for their purple tones, are also abundant, with prices typically ranging from $10 to $50 per carat depending on color depth and clarity. Garnets, particularly the vibrant green Tsavorite and the red Pyrope garnets, are found in Ethiopia. Their prices can range from $50 to $400 per carat for quality stones. Tourmalines, with their wide spectrum of colors, are also part of Ethiopia’s gem offerings, with prices fluctuating greatly based on color and quality, from $20 to $200+ per carat. Common Mistakes to Avoid with Ethiopian Gemstones

Navigating the market for Ethiopian gemstones, especially when seeking an accurate price list, can present challenges. Avoiding common pitfalls is crucial for ensuring a satisfactory purchase, whether you are in Oakland, California, or elsewhere in the United States. One significant mistake is overpaying due to a lack of understanding of the grading factors. For instance, focusing solely on carat weight without considering color, clarity, and cut can lead to acquiring a large but less valuable stone. Another common error is neglecting the importance of ethical sourcing. While Ethiopian gemstones are beautiful, ensuring they are mined and traded responsibly is paramount. Maiyam Group is committed to ethical practices, which is a key differentiator. Buyers might also overlook the impact of treatments on a gemstone’s value. While some treatments are acceptable, undisclosed or aggressive treatments can drastically reduce a stone’s worth. Always inquire about this. For opals, a common mistake is not fully appreciating the ‘play-of-color’; a price list might not capture the dynamic beauty of a stone, so viewing it in person or via high-quality video is essential. Finally, relying on unverified or outdated price lists is risky. Market values, especially for gemstones, fluctuate. Ensure your information is current for 2026 and comes from reputable sources.

What makes Ethiopian opals so unique?

Ethiopian opals, particularly those from the Welo province, are unique due to their exceptional ‘play-of-color’ – a dramatic and vibrant display of hues that can shift and change with movement. They often have a crystal-clear base and exhibit intense flashes of red, orange, and green, making them highly sought after.
